Sandy is looking for a hero. She is a 2-and-1/2-year-old female Blue Heeler mix who has already been spayed. She was a stray drop off in November; and no owner reclaimed her. Sandy is a gorgeous dog who weighs approximately 40 pounds. Although highly adoptable, she has tested heart worm positive. Sandy has been in foster since December, but her foster can no longer keep her. We need someone to step up and foster her for the rest of her heart worm treatments. She is currently on “slow kill” treatment; and needs to be out of the shelter. Sandy is crate trained and leash trained. She is high energy, loves other dogs (although we always recommend a meet and greet), and enjoys playing in water. Sandy needs a foster or an adopter to take her home and help her continue on her journey to complete heart worm treatment. Dog/puppy adoption fees are $100. Cat/kitten adoption fees are $50. Our adoption fees cover a microchip, microchip registration, deworming, vaccinations (as age and law requires), and a courtesy vet exam at participating offices. Your pet will be spayed/neutered before adoption; or you will be given a spay/neuter certificate which will help with the cost of spay/neuter. Unless otherwise indicated under ‘special needs’ our dogs have screened heart worm negative.
